Ibai Gómez returns to his past: Andorra's challenge in preseason

Real Zaragoza faces Andorra today in a friendly that marks Ibai Gómez's return to his former club, where he was sacked last season.

Real Zaragoza plays its third preseason friendly this afternoon (18.30) at the Ciudad Deportiva against FC Andorra, a Second Division rival that promises to be the toughest test so far for the Aragonese side. After a win against Utebo (2-0) and a surprising defeat to Barbastro (1-2), Ibai Gómez's charges are looking to regain positive feelings.

This match carries special significance for the Basque coach, who reunites with his former club. Ibai managed Andorra last season after being chosen by Piqué, but his spell in the Principality was brief: it started well but things went wrong quickly, leading to his sacking mid-season. Carlos Manso took over and managed to keep the club in Second Division, according to Sport.

On the sporting front, Zaragoza's squad will have most players available, including Sergio Escuder, who recovered from the scare to his knee after the Barbastro match. Adrián Liso will also have chances to get minutes under his belt, though the academy product is expected to leave in the coming days. Although the result is merely an anecdote in preseason, a positive return would be important to validate the work done since the start of summer preparation.
